SOCAR Ukraine Energy, a subsidiary of the State Oil Company of Azerbaijan (SOCAR) in Ukraine, operates on a full-time basis, Report informs.
Thus, there are still fuel reserves: "However, there may be interruptions at some filling stations."
According to the company, every effort is being made to provide everyone with the required amount of fuel:
"An absolute priority is the transportation of ambulance services and critical infrastructure."
SOCAR Energy Ukraine, SOCAR's subsidiary in Ukraine, was opened in 2008. Currently, the company has 55 modern filling stations in 11 regions of Ukraine. Also, the SOCAR Ukraine Trading House has become one of the largest private importers of natural gas to the country.
